Comprehending Car Keys: Types and Technologies
Modern cars generally use a variety of key types, each with its own replacement process and cost implications. Below are the main kinds of car keys:

Traditional Car Keys: These are simple metal keys without electronic components. Replacement costs are reasonably low.

Smart Keys/Fob Keys: These key fobs run from another location, permitting keyless entry and ignition. Due to their sophisticated technology, they are among the most costly to change.

Switchblade Keys: These keys fold into the fob when not in usage, combining features of conventional and smart keys. Replacement costs are moderate.

Numerous elements can impact the overall expenses related to changing car keys. Here are some key factors to consider:

Make and Model of the Vehicle: Luxury or modern cars might have more intricate systems, leading to higher prices for parts and labor.

Key Type: As laid out above, not all key types have the exact same replacement costs.

Programming Requirements: Keys like transponder and smart keys frequently need customized devices for programming, which can add to the total expenditure.

Location: Prices can vary by geographical areas, with urban centers often charging more due to higher operational expenses.

Company: Dealerships generally charge more for key replacement than locksmith professionals or mobile services.

Standard Key Replacement: For a fundamental car key, the total cost may be around ₤ 15 to ₤ 25, including cutting.

Transponder Key Replacement: This could total in between ₤ 90 to ₤ 350 because of the key's chip and programming needs.

Smart Key Replacement: Expect expenses upwards of ₤ 200 to ₤ 600 due to advanced technology and programming.
Do it yourself vs. Professional Help
Some car owners consider DIY techniques for key replacement. While replacing a conventional key is simple, transponder and smart keys require advanced programming that most owners can not deal with in the house. Therefore, it's advisable to consult a professional locksmith or dealer when dealing with innovative keys.

A1: The time required depends upon the kind of key. Conventional keys can be cut and all set in minutes, while transponder and smart keys can take anywhere from 20 minutes to an hour, especially if programming is involved.
Q2: Can I drive my car without a key?
A2: Typically, no. Modern cars are designed to prevent operation without the proper key, particularly those with transponder systems. Nevertheless, contacting a locksmith might help in some keyless entry scenarios.
Q3: Are there any guarantees for changed keys?
A3: Some car dealerships use warranties on key replacements, specifically for high-end automobiles or more complicated key types. Always ask about terms before proceeding with a replacement.
Q4: Is it possible to configure a new key myself?
A4: Some lorries permit self-programming through specific sequences. Nevertheless, this process varies by make and model, and it's regularly simpler and safer to delegate this job to a professional.
